Frederick Davis Greene

"The Armenian Crisis in Turkey" by Frederick Davis Greene is a book that sheds light on the dire situation of the subject races in the Ottoman Empire. The author argues that there is no hope for reform from within, and that the only way to bring relief to these oppressed people is through the interference of European powers. The support of the public is crucial in influencing the actions of these powers. The book highlights the horrors faced by the Armenians and emphasizes the need for public opinion to be brought to bear on the situation. Overall, this book provides important insights into a critical moment in history that ultimately led to significant changes in the region.
